Agreeable to a resolution of Congress bearing Date the 26th Day
of May, 1783, the Bearer hereof, John Cole, private of the 1st Maryland
Regiment, has leave of Absence until called upon by proper authority
to join his Corps, or is finally discharged. Given at Annapolis, 31st
day of July, 1783.
Registered & Attested, J. Gunby, Col.
M. McPherson, Adjt.
Mathias Cyphert, private 1 st Md. Regt., received the same leave as
above, Aug 6th, 1783.
